报告摘要:
In this talk, we focus on the entanglement percolation theory of quantum networks (QNs) for continuous-variable systems, with the objective of elucidating the distinctive critical characteristics that set them apart from discrete-variable systems. We establish an entanglement percolation theory grounded on a scalable deterministic entanglement transmission scheme. Through an intensive analysis of the Bethe lattice, we find it exhibits mixed-order phase transition and different critical exponents that are distinct from those of the discrete-variable system, highlighting the unique scaling characteristics of continuous-variable QNs.
